As a club we've been blessed with a well behaved/mannered generation of supporters that have come through over the past 10 or so years, but not all first walked through the turnstiles with the intention of supporting the club across the country. I know lots who came for the laugh and stuck around when they grew up a bit.

What they did during the 90 minutes is nothing I haven't seen a million times before, as tedious as it was, pretty much every club around the country (especially at this level) has that section of young idiots in the ground that try to bait the opposition fans

The positive here is that they made plans to go to Moss Lane on a Tuesday night, so hopefully the novelty wears off and they become more mature regulars. If any of them acted out in a serious way then I'm sure numerous Alty fans would be happy to have a word.
